How long does it take for an atomic clock to set itself?
When you turn a radio controlled clock on, it will probably miss the first time code, so it usually takes more than one minute to set itself (sometimes 5 minutes or longer) depending on the signal quality and the receiver design.
How do I reset an atomic clock?
Most atomic clocks have a reset button on the back. It’s usually small and you have to use a paperclip to hold down the reset pin. Alternatively, you can remove all power from the clock, such as take out the batteries…count to 30…and restart. That will usually force a reset.

Why does my atomic clock have the wrong time?
It is possible the clock is in an area with a lot of wireless interference. If your clock did not change with Daylight Savings Time (DST), make sure the DST switch on the back of the clock is set to ON. If your clock is off by increments of an hour, the Time Zone (TZ) is set incorrectly.
Why does my atomic clock not work?
If the signal is not being received: Try powering down the clock (unplug it or remove the batteries), then turn it on again to see if it synchronizes. If the clock uses batteries, check them and replace if necessary. If the radio controlled clock is a desk top unit, try rotating it 90 degrees.
Why is my atomic clock wrong?
If you have an analog atomic radio controlled clock, it’s possible that the hands aren’t properly aligned. This could cause the clock to be off by a second or more even if it is receiving the atomic clock synch signal properly.
Do atomic clocks reset themselves?
La Crosse Technology’s Atomic Clocks set the time and date automatically. The secret is inside. Atomic clocks automatically synchronize to a radio signal called WWVB that the National Institute of Standards and Technology (NIST) broadcasts continuously from Fort Collins, Colorado.
What’s the default code for Honeywell alarm grid?
What are default codes? When a Honeywell System is used for the first time, its Master Code and its Installer Code will be set to default values. For most Honeywell Panels, the default Master Code is 1234, and the default Installer Code is 4112. It is normally recommended that you change the Master Code for security purposes.
